加速开发体验:为 Android Studio 设置国内镜像源
创作时间:
作者:
@小白创作中心
加速开发体验:为 Android Studio 设置国内镜像源
引用
CSDN
1.
https://m.blog.csdn.net/jacksoon/article/details/142267098
在Android开发过程中,由于网络环境的限制,从Google服务器下载资源可能会遇到速度慢或不稳定的问题。为了解决这一问题,本文将详细介绍如何为Android Studio配置国内镜像源,包括Gradle、Android SDK和Flutter的镜像源配置方法。通过这些配置,可以显著提升开发效率和体验。
修改 Gradle 镜像源
Gradle是Android Studio使用的构建工具,通过修改其配置文件可以使用国内镜像源,比如阿里云的镜像源。
- 打开Android Studio,进入
File->Settings(在macOS上是Android Studio->Preferences)。 - 在设置窗口中,依次点击
Build, Execution, Deployment->Gradle。 - 在右侧找到
Gradle user home,这里显示了Gradle的用户目录。 - 找到
gradle.properties文件,如果没有则创建一个。 - 在
gradle.properties文件中添加以下内容:
systemProp.https.proxyHost=<PROXY_HOST>
systemProp.https.proxyPort=<PROXY_PORT>
systemProp.http.proxyHost=<PROXY_HOST>
systemProp.http.proxyPort=<PROXY_PORT>
将<PROXY_HOST>和<PROXY_PORT>替换为你的代理服务器地址和端口,如果你没有使用代理则可以忽略这两行。
- 接着添加Maven和Google Maven镜像源:
repositories {
mavenCentral {
url "https://maven.aliyun.com/repository/public"
}
jcenter()
maven { url "https://maven.aliyun.com/repository/google" }
}
配置 Android SDK 镜像源
Android SDK的更新也可以通过镜像源来加速。
- 在Android Studio的
Settings或Preferences窗口中,找到Appearance & Behavior->System Settings->Android SDK。 - 点击
SDK Update Sites旁边的Edit按钮。 - 在弹出的窗口中,将
https://dl.google.com/android/repository/替换为国内的镜像地址,例如:
https://mirrors.ustc.edu.cn/android/repository/
配置 Flutter 镜像源(如果使用 Flutter)
如果你在使用Flutter开发应用,也可以配置Flutter的镜像源。
- 打开命令行或终端。
- 运行以下命令来设置Flutter的镜像源:
flutter config --set registry.mirror https://mirrors.ustc.edu.cn/flutter
测试镜像源
配置完成后,重启Android Studio并尝试同步项目或更新SDK,检查是否能够正常使用镜像源。
注意事项
- 镜像源的地址可能会变更,建议定期检查镜像源的可用性。
- 使用镜像源可能会因为同步延迟而得到不是最新的库或工具,开发时需要注意版本兼容性。
通过以上步骤,你可以有效地提升Android Studio的下载和更新速度,提高开发效率。
热门推荐
买车上户口需要什么材料
乐进简介 乐进生平
如何为街道社区减负赋能?看湘潭雨湖扁平化治理的答案
如何在不同设备上轻松设置DNS以提升上网体验和安全性
软件开发PRD文档的组成与结构
Windows 安全模式如何进入?常见安全模式进入方法汇总
同理心与社交技巧:孩子如何建立深厚的人际关系
软件项目管理中SOW是什么
SCI论文投稿全攻略:流程、技巧与经验分享
美国二季度经济增速能否重回2%?
数据库物化算子是什么意思?详解其原理、应用场景及优缺点
预计中国2025年转基因种植4500万亩,2026年种植6525万亩
GEE教程:利用Sentinel-2数据进行NDWI和NDCI指数的计算和下载
三元乙丙(EPDM)橡胶性能特点
公租房怎么查询审批进度
邮轮航期:海上度假的黄金时刻与选择攻略
不只花香和果香!挑选香水时要知道的6大香水基础香调
CT医保报销指南:住院、门诊报销政策全解析
【游戏设计原理】80 - 先行组织者
如何恢复Visual Studio Code的原始设置
Web3的去中心化治理:如何构建更加公平和透明的互联网
细分领域了不起,“硬科技”独角兽领跑中国企业创新力丨奔跑吧!独角兽
避雷器前端保护如何选择
UFC历史上最伟大的轻重量级选手排名
鸡犬相闻:从成语看古代田园生活的和谐画卷
散打运动员的体能训练
Web3的去中心化治理:如何构建更加公平和透明的互联网
当眼睛进了异物时:为什么不能用力去揉?
干货总结:溶栓治疗,看这篇就对了!
鸡蛋炒苦瓜,不仅能解暑降温,还能让人食欲大增